Summary

Instabug, a mobile observability and performance monitoring platform, has raised $46 million from investors including Insight Partners, Accel, Forgepoint Capital, and Endeavor Catalyst. The company aims to provide visibility and insights to developers and leading enterprises to build top mobile applications. Founded by Instabug's CEO and Co-Founder Omar Gabr and CTO Moataz after their own experience in building mobile applications, the platform treats mobile performance as a first-class citizen. Mobile teams were left waiting for app store reviews instead of having proactive visibility into performance and user experience issues. The company has expanded its solutions from pre-release to in-production capabilities, focusing on addressing challenges in complex teams with fast-paced release cycles. Instabug's growth comes from its customers, who stand at the core of this growth, providing feedback that helps make the platform better every day.
